Selecting the Right Mitt: A Guide for Young Ballplayers

Stepping onto the baseball diamond is an exciting adventure for young players. But before you start swinging away, you need to find the right mitt! A good glove makes a huge effect on your game. It allows you to catch those ground balls and fly balls with confidence.

  • First, think about your role. A catcher needs a larger mitt than an outfielder.
  • Next, consider the scale of the glove. It should fit comfortably in your hand without feeling too small or big.
  • Finally, don't forget to experiment different mitts before making a decision. Visit your local sports store and get some experiential time with a few options.

With the right mitt, you'll be equipped to make amazing plays and have a fantastic time on the field!

Baseball Glove Break-In: Tips and Tricks for a Comfortable Fit

A brand new baseball glove can be stiff and uncomfortable, making it hard to make those clutch catches. But don't worry! With a little patience and these helpful suggestions, you can break in your glove quickly and enjoy a comfortable fit that more info enhances your game.

First, start by wearing your glove regularly. This will help the leather soften to the shape of your hand.

From Rookie to Pro: The Evolution of the Baseball Mitt

Since its humble beginnings, the baseball mitt has undergone a remarkable transformation. Early designs were often simple leather pouches, relying on raw talent and instinct rather than technological advancements. As the sport developed, so too did the equipment. Innovations such as lacing patterns, bolstered areas, and specialized designs for different positions transformed the game. Today's mitts are meticulously crafted masterpieces, offering unparalleled defense and improving a player's ability to field the ball with precision.
